      Anne Hathaway To Star In David Lowery’s Mother Mary!

      Anne Hathaway is one of the known actresses in the entertainment industry. It is also said that she is one of the highest-paid actresses in Hollywood. Anne Hathaway and Black Panther: Wakanda Forever star Michaela Coel will star in Mother Mary, an “epic pop melodrama” directed by David Lowery for A24, the Oscar-winning studio behind Everything Everywhere All at Once. The project brings Lowery back to A24 after the filmmaker’s acclaimed hallucinatory fantasy of 2021’s The Green Knight and 2017’s A Ghost Story.       ‘Rana Naidu’ cast dominates IMDb’s Popular Indian Celebrities list this week

      Netflix’s ‘Rana Naidu’ has been trending since its release, and has now secured 4 out of the top 15 spots on IMDb’s Popular Indian Celebrities list this week. Actor Priya Banerjee ranks 5th on the list for her portrayal of Mandira. Female lead Surveen Chawla is 8th on the list. Lead actor Rana Daggubati secures 15th position on the list while his co-star and real-life uncle Venkatesh Daggubati is on the 13th spot.       ‘Western countries will come at bottom if…’: Vivek Agnihotri on India’s ranking in World Happiness Report 2023

      Noted filmmaker Vivek Agnihotri has trashed the World Happiness Report 2023, which ranked India at 126 out of 137 countries it surveyed. Agnihotri said that this happiness index was ‘crap’ as the questions asked to measure one’s happiness are Western. He suggested that Western countries would fare badly if people there are asked questions like, how many days they ate with their family and if they can depend on their family for a lifetime.     The World Happiness Report is a publication of the UN Sustainable Development Solutions Network, powered by the Gallup World Poll data.       Distribution company claims refund of Rs 6 crore from producers of Kangana Ranaut starrer ‘Thalaivi’

      Kangana Ranaut’s ‘Thalaivi’ had released in September 2021. The film was based a biography based on J. Jayalalithaa. While Kangana got a lot of accolades for her performance in the film, it didn’t recover the money. Which is why now, as per reports, Zee which was the worldwide distributor of the film has claimed a refund of Rs 6 crore from the film’s producers. The distribution company had paid an advance towards the distribution rights of the film of Rs 6 crore which remains unrecouped.       Police step up Salman security post threat e-mail; fans not allowed to gather outside his Mumbai home

      The Mumbai police have stepped up the security of Bollywood superstar Salman Khan after he received a threatening e-mail, which had led to cops earlier registering an FIR against gangsters Lawrence Bishnoi and Goldy Brar, an official said on Monday. According to the official, two Assistant Police Inspector (API)-rank officers and eight to ten constables will be part of Khan’s security detail round the clock. Also, fans will not be allowed to assemble outside the 57-year-old actor’s residence-cum-office in Galaxy Apartments in suburban Bandra, he said. Khan was earlier provided with Y plus category security by the police and he moved around in a bullet-proof car along with his personal security guards.
